Live Search gps location wigging out!

Well im on my way to Florda from wisconsin right now and I decided to turn on my gps for the heck of it. when I did this and hit the center on gps location button it took forever like it usully does and gave me an error saying some thing to the effect of gps connection was lost push y or n to restart. I pushed y now 3 times to no avail. also the little norm red arrow is gray. its sett to comm 4. PLEASE HELP before I end up in south dakota. Selltech, I don't know if you solved your problem yet but I had a similar problem a couple weeks ago. All of a sudden the gps couldn't find a fix and said unable to connect to gps on comm 0 and the arrow stayed gray. I mucked around in the settings somewhere and found that the windows live program had somehow switched where the internal gps port setting was. For the life of me I can't find where the setting is now but I reset it to look for the gps on comm 0 somewhere and it is all normal again. Hope this helps at least steer you in the right direction.
